Numerical simulation on transport-crystallization-mechanical behavior in concrete structure under external sulfate attack and wetting–drying cycles
External sulfate attack (ESA) coupled with wetting–drying alternation poses a significant threat to the concrete durability, while there are few models to simulate the above ESA behavior.
